Output 72aa3995816bdd5815abf6c3d612df86af92149bd146b748dda3ee6470c859e8:17

value
134438635
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c4d9c6ef5a12c1cda8a568983e942c0dd28e42b6 OP_EQUAL
address
3KdsFZS2jYaS7PaaQ5tACTV6p3GqBSNYPT
transaction
72aa3995816bdd5815abf6c3d612df86af92149bd146b748dda3ee6470c859e8
spent
true